]> git.apps.os.sepia.ceph.com Git - ceph-ci.git/commitdiff
mgr/dashboard: improve prometheus service request handling
authorNaman Munet <namanmunet@li-ff83bccc-26af-11b2-a85c-a4b04bfb1003.ibm.com>
Tue, 27 Aug 2024 07:18:09 +0000 (12:48 +0530)
committerNaman Munet <namanmunet@li-ff83bccc-26af-11b2-a85c-a4b04bfb1003.ibm.com>
Tue, 27 Aug 2024 07:28:20 +0000 (12:58 +0530)
Fixes: https://tracker.ceph.com/issues/67067
Signed-off-by: Naman Munet <nmunet@redhat.com>
src/pybind/mgr/dashboard/frontend/src/app/ceph/cluster/multi-cluster/multi-cluster.component.ts

index 0683a659ec537db7d91986ca21d4c62523b3ea1e..c6c6a7c963daa91f8d1ff97fd26e437349ed0d44 100644 (file)
@@ -433,5 +433,6 @@ export class MultiClusterComponent implements OnInit, OnDestroy {
   ngOnDestroy(): void {
     this.subs.unsubscribe();
     clearInterval(this.interval);
+    this.prometheusService.unsubscribe();
   }
 }